Welsh Star Makes Triumphant Return to National Team After Four-Year Absence Following Release

πŸ‰ Exciting news for Welsh rugby fans! Cardiff’s dynamic prop, Sam Wainwright, is back on the international stage, being called up for the Six Nations squad. After a standout year in 2022, which included a historic victory in South Africa, Wainwright makes his return to fill the gap left by Keiron Assiratti, who’s sidelined with a calf injury. πŸ€•

Wainwright has been a powerhouse for Cardiff this season with seven impressive performances. At 27, he brings youthful energy and valuable experience to the squad. Head coach Steve Tandy expressed his excitement, saying, “It’s a great opportunity for Sam, and we’re thrilled for him.” 🌟

Joining Wainwright are seasoned pros Archie Griffin and Tomas Francis. Francis, who recently signed with Sale Sharks, hasn’t donned the Welsh jersey since the 2023 World Cup but is now set for a thrilling comeback. With his experience and the budding talent of young Griffin, the competition for the number three jersey is heating up! πŸ”₯
